PostgreSQL性能调优:调整硬件配置 .

本文探讨了在处理大规模数据库时如何通过合理的硬件配置来提高性能。内容包括选择合适的存储介质如SSD或不同RAID配置以适应OLAP和OLTP场景的需求;增加内存容量以减少磁盘I/O操作;以及选用高性能CPU来加速数据库管理系统。
在大容量的数据库中,适当的硬件配置也是提高性能的一个途径。
1.存储器
    目前的电脑内存是大增了, 8GB也是主流了,内存增大肯定会比内存小的 时候性能要高。但比如数据库是几百 GB的 时候,怎么也不可能只通过内存就可以解决了。
    数据量大的 时候,高速的存储介质也是非常重要的,主要用途不同对存储介质的要求也不一样。
    ①OLAP (集约处理 )
        行 描的 询为 主体的 合,大量的数据通 IO流来交 IO控制器的性能就比 重要了。增加硬 RAID 5构成有效果。
  ②OLTP
        随机访问为主体的场合,要求Seek速度要比较快。 SSD (Solid State Drive)或者RAID 1+0构成 较好。而 RAID 5插入,更新 处理比较慢。
 
2.内存容量
    数据只保存在内存的时候速度是很快的。如果一个 询的时候大部分数据都能保存在内存上,只有一小部分没能够保存在内存上,这个时候性能差别是相当大的。内存操作和硬盘操作之间的速度差距一般在 100倍以上。因此我 们要求 询等处理的数据尽可能能在内存上解决,或者尽量减少硬盘操作。
    现在的内存也是容量越来越大了,目前 8GB也不是稀罕的事情了。并且价格也不 贵。因此大型数据库的时候大容量的内存配置是必须的。
 
3.CPU速度
    电脑 的一个关 性的指 就是 CPU的 理速度。因此在 DBMS中CPU速度快的 电脑 也是必要的。 PostgreSQL的反 速度和 CPU的 理速度一般是成正比的。 CPU性能好的 ,数据 体性能也会提高。
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值